Do the hardest things.

What’s most important is that you do the hardest things.

The hardest things are where all the opportunity and growth is.

Don’t feel good about doing the easy things. Those are expected and that’s where most people will gravitate to.

The easy things will give you the illusion that you’re working hard, but you’re not.

You’re only working hard and trying your absolute best if you are doing the hardest things that you HATE doing more than anything.

The hardest things in general are where the highest returns on investment are because there’s very little competition.

Anybody can pay for marketing or leads or make a simple picture post online. That’s EASY.

What’s hardest is actually making as many phone calls as you possibly can in a day, following up with everyone you’re supposed to, getting in front of a camera if you need to, running seller appointments and making low offers, and in general DOING THE UNCOMFORTABLE.
